Product and Digital Content Intern

Remote, USA Full-time Posted 2025-11-24
Description: • The Product & Digital Content Intern is responsible for contributing to content creation, social media management, design projects, and campaign execution while gaining hands-on experience in a professional environment. • This role also includes supporting Tallo’s platform features, particularly the Community launch, by providing feedback and acting as an ambassador. • The intern will have opportunities to shadow professionals, document experiences, and develop digital skills. • 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S :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ential duties. • Content Creation : Record, edit, and schedule video content. Perform data entry and conduct social media research. Brainstorm content ideas, campaigns, and strategies. Contribute to graphic design, copywriting, and overall campaign execution. • Job Shadowing and Recording Experiences : Shadow professionals in areas of personal interest. Document and record job shadow and internship experiences for content creation purposes. • Graphic Design Collaboration : Collaborate on graphic design tasks and projects as assigned. • Community Support : Support the upcoming launch of the Tallo Community feature by sharing insights and feedback from personal experience. Act as a test group participant and ambassador for the Community feature. Conduct outreach to promote platform use and gather feedback from new users. • User Acceptance Testing (UAT ): Participate in testing new features or updates on the Tallo platform, providing detailed feedback to improve functionality and user experience. • Other Responsibilities : Perform additional tasks as assigned by Tallo team. • Supervisory Responsibilities: This position has no current formal supervisory responsibilities. Requirements: • Currently pursuing an education from an accredited institution including community college, trade school, bootcamp, or a Bachelor’s degree program. • Strong written and verbal communication skills. • Microsoft Office (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.); Web proficiency. • Proficiency in Canva and video editing tools. • Ability to create and maintain an active Tallo account. • Access to personal smartphone and laptop. • Familiarity with or willingness to use Microsoft Teams for communication and collaboration. • Ability to clear a required background check.
